You ask whether that is a known issue .
If I have a look at my recent customers I would say yes - at least I warn all my recovery customers that a powerfailure of the ESXi host can have very ugly results. The range of issues varies from harmless - like in your case - up to severe VMFS-damage.
I would suggest to backup your LUN partition tables and the VMFS-metadata regularly .... and of course - buy a fat UPS
